4DescriptionCVE.org
Insufficient policy enforcement in SVG in Google Chrome prior to 150.0.7871.47 allowed a remote attacker to leak cross-origin data via a crafted HTML page. (Chromium security severity: High)
AnalysisAI
Cross-origin data leakage in Google Chrome's SVG rendering subsystem (versions prior to 150.0.7871.47) allows remote attackers to exfiltrate sensitive information from other origins by directing victims to a crafted HTML page. The root cause is insufficient policy enforcement in SVG handling, classified as CWE-346 (Origin Validation Error), effectively bypassing Same-Origin Policy protections. …

| Exploit Scenario | An attacker hosts a malicious HTML page embedding crafted SVG content engineered to trigger insufficient cross-origin policy enforcement in Chrome's SVG renderer. A victim running Chrome prior to 150.0.7871.47, lured via a phishing link or malicious advertisement, visits the page; the SVG payload silently reads sensitive cross-origin data - such as authentication tokens, session cookies, or page content - from a co-authenticated origin the victim has open in their browser. … |
